Soft cover. Condition: Very Good. Broeck Steadman; John Schoenherr; (illustrator). First Edition. 178, 178 pp. Volume 100, numbers 7 and 8. Digest format. Slight wear. Covers by Broeck Steadman and John Schoenherr; interiors by Broeck Steadman; Richard Anderson; Jeffrey Terreson; John Schoenherr; Leo Summers; and John Sanchez. JULY contains: Novel: Anasazi - part one of two by Dean Ing. Novelettes: The Dreamsender by Timothy Zahn; Toadstool Sinfonia by Laurence M. Janifer. Short Stories: Gambler's War by Eric Vinicoff and Marcia Martin; The Girl in the Attache Case by Gary Alan Ruse; and Science Fact: Quark Stars by Margaret L. Silbar; along with the usual features, including letters from Lois A. Tilton and Laurence M. Janifer, and also one from Robert Staehle, then president of the World Space Foundation, in Brass Tacks. AUGUST contains: Novel: Anasazi - part two of two by Dean Ing. Novelettes: The Cloak and the Staff by Gordon R. Dickson; Federation World by James White. Short Stories: Scrooge in Space by Sam Nicholson; Fit to Print by David Lewis; and Science Fact: Death Risk by Milton A. Rothman; along with the usual features. Size: 12mo. Book.

This large jacket will be fitted with a protective cover after the photos are taken. From the dust jacket: 'The Nutmeg State, the Constitution State, the Land of Steady Habits. For a state that some derisively claim is "no bigger than a postage stamp," there is no shortage of nicknames or descriptors for Connecticut. Nor is there any shortage of history! Historic Photos of Connecticut celebrates eighty years of growth, change, and reform through a collection of snapshots, each providing a unique and different viewpoint. The result is not a narration, but rather a set of impressions captured through the lenses of a hundred different cameras. From the decades following the Civil War, we view Connecticut's inventiveness and industrial genius through its mills and factories. In its neighborhoods, colleges, and rural towns we glimpse its religious, cultural, and intellectual wealth. Along rural lanes, railroads, rivers, and highways we catch images of its farmers, workers, and war heroes, of its reformers, industrial statesmen, inventors, and schoolchildren. Through train wrecks, floods, fires, and blizzards, Historic Photos of Connecticut provides a glimpse at the hardscrabble toughness that characterizes the people of Connecticut.'.
